CronController
extends BaseCronController
in package
Class BaseCronController
Table of Contents
Properties
- $em : EntityManager
- $trans : Translator|NativeArray
- $handler : HandlerComponent
- Cronjob handler.
- $modules : array<string|int, Module>
- Api modules.
- $start : float
- Cronjob start in microtime.
- $clientRepository : ClientRepository
- $subscriptionsService : SubscriptionsService
- $userAccountRepository : UserAccountRepository
- $zendeskService : ZendeskService
Methods
- __destruct() : mixed
- Finish cronjob and log the report.
- dataValidationCompaniesAction() : mixed
- dataValidationUserAction() : mixed
- execPrep() : mixed
- initialize() : mixed
- Disable view render and start cronjob.
- migrateOrganizationsNotConfiguredAction() : mixed
- sumhelp() : mixed
- updateMissingInformationAction() : mixed
- updateSubUsersAction() : mixed
- proceedSubUser() : mixed
- proceedUser() : mixed
Properties
$em read-only
public
EntityManager
$em
$trans read-only
public
Translator|NativeArray
$trans
$handler
Cronjob handler.
protected
HandlerComponent
$handler
$modules
Api modules.
protected
array<string|int, Module>
$modules
$start
Cronjob start in microtime.
protected
float
$start
$clientRepository
private
ClientRepository
$clientRepository
$subscriptionsService
private
SubscriptionsService
$subscriptionsService
$userAccountRepository
private
UserAccountRepository
$userAccountRepository
$zendeskService
private
ZendeskService
$zendeskService
Methods
__destruct()
Finish cronjob and log the report.
public
__destruct() : mixed
dataValidationCompaniesAction()
public
dataValidationCompaniesAction() : mixed
dataValidationUserAction()
public
dataValidationUserAction() : mixed
execPrep()
public
execPrep(mixed $s, mixed $b, mixed $t) : mixed
Parameters
- $s : mixed
- $b : mixed
- $t : mixed
initialize()
Disable view render and start cronjob.
public
initialize() : mixed
migrateOrganizationsNotConfiguredAction()
public
migrateOrganizationsNotConfiguredAction() : mixed
sumhelp()
public
sumhelp(mixed $h2Body) : mixed
Parameters
- $h2Body : mixed
updateMissingInformationAction()
public
updateMissingInformationAction() : mixed
updateSubUsersAction()
public
updateSubUsersAction() : mixed
proceedSubUser()
private
proceedSubUser(UserAccount $systemUser, mixed $zendeskUser) : mixed
Parameters
- $systemUser : UserAccount
- $zendeskUser : mixed
Tags
proceedUser()
private
proceedUser(UserAccount $systemUser, mixed $zendeskUser) : mixed
Parameters
- $systemUser : UserAccount
- $zendeskUser : mixed